Lunar-VISE will explore the mysterious Gruithuisen Domes— domes on the Moon that are suspected to be formed by sticky magma! With Lunar-VISE, we will begin to answer questions about the history of lunar volcanic activity. Congrats to Dr. Kerri Donaldson Hanna & the @UCF team!

This #ImageOfTheWeek features #Comet 29P, which is a #centaur! Centaurs exhibit characteristics of #asteroids & comets. So they are a hybrid, like the mythological half man, half horse. @FSI_Orlando noirlab.edu/public/images/… Credit: @GeminiObs/NOIRLab/NSF/AURA/C.Schambeau
